UE's Learning outcomes
At the end of this course, students will have acquired on one hand cellular mechanisms leading to the programmed cell death and to the other hand advanced knowledges on biogenesis and function of ribosomes in an eukaryotic cell.
UE Content
First part : the different programmed cell death process.
Second part : the ribosome biogenesis and its function, regulation of the ribosome formation and function within a cell.
